#7cdece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7cdece is composed of 48.6% red, 87.1%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 170.2 degrees, a saturation of 59.8% and a lightness of 67.8%. #7cdece color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ffff with #00bd9d.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#7cdece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7cdece has RGB values of R:124, G:222,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8183502.

Shades and Tints of #7cdece
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a09 is the darkest color, while #f9fefd is the lightest one.
